Ubuntu開源的操作系統,本身并不直接支持單點登錄(SSO),但可以通過安裝和配置相關的軟件或服務來實現SSO功能。以下是關于Ubuntu單點登錄的相關信息:
Ubuntu單點登錄的可行性
- 通過第三方服務或軟件實現:可以通過安裝和配置如Keycloak、OpenID Connect等開源解決方案來實現SSO。
- 技術實現方式:常見的實現方式包括基于SAML、OAuth 2.0等協議。
實現Ubuntu單點登錄的常見方法
- 使用現有的SSO解決方案:例如,使用Keycloak或OpenID Connect等開源工具。
- 自定義開發實現SSO:對于特定需求,可以自定義開發一個SSO系統。
配置示例
- 以Keycloak為例:安裝Keycloak,配置身份提供者和服務提供者,實現SSO功能。
安全性考慮
- 確保認證中心的安全性:認證中心是單點登錄的核心,必須保證其安全性和穩定性。
- 控制令牌的有效期:設置令牌的有效期,并在有效期內定期更新令牌,以防止令牌被盜用或濫用。
通過上述方法,可以在Ubuntu系統上實現單點登錄功能,從而提高用戶體驗和安全性。但請注意,具體實現細節可能會根據實際應用場景和技術棧有所不同。